Portfolio AI is a decision-system problem
Across a portfolio, AI value creation is rarely blocked by a shortage of ideas or vendors. Every company has a list of use cases, every vendor has a proposal. What is missing is a reliable way to decide: which opportunities matter, which are worth funding, what evidence is needed before scaling, what should be stopped, and whether to build, buy or work with a partner.
Without that system, each portfolio company invents its own methodology, business cases are written at different levels of detail, pilots launch without kill criteria — and the fund cannot compare opportunities across companies, let alone build a repeatable playbook.
Typical starting situations
An operations team wants to scope and prioritise AI deployment opportunities across dozens of portfolio companies — and build a roadmap that survives board scrutiny.
An investor in people businesses and professional services sees AI as a direct margin lever, because significant operational and knowledge work is still manual.
A PE-backed company wants to move from fragmented AI tool experimentation to a standardised, AI-native way of working.
Leadership needs to connect AI initiatives to measurable financial and operational value levers — and tell a credible executive and board-level story.
Several companies are piloting similar use cases separately, with no shared learning and no comparable evidence.
Why disconnected local pilots don't compound. When every company runs its own experiments, the fund pays for the same lessons several times. Each pilot answers a local question with local methods, so nothing transfers: no comparable business cases, no shared kill criteria, no reusable partner ecosystem. The portfolio accumulates activity — not evidence. The fix is not centralising implementation; it is centralising how decisions get made.

How ScopeRight works across a portfolio
Portfolio opportunity structuring
Bring every company's AI ideas to the same level of detail — workflow, owner, value hypothesis — so opportunities become comparable across the portfolio.
Use-case prioritisation
Score use cases on strategic relevance, business value, feasibility, data readiness, adoption, risk, and speed to evidence — one methodology, fund-wide.
Business-case and readiness assessment
Attach a value hypothesis, KPI and data-readiness view to each prioritised use case, so funding decisions rest on business cases rather than enthusiasm.
Kill criteria
Define upfront when an initiative is stopped. Kill criteria keep the portfolio honest — and free budget and attention for what actually works.
Outside-in Scan
Synchronise the portfolio with what peers, adjacent sectors and AI-native organisations have already learned, so internal assumptions get challenged early.
Minimal Viable Agent validation
Prove the strongest use cases through the smallest working AI-enabled workflow — technical feasibility, user adoption and business value, before scaling.
Build, buy or partner decisions
Once the scope is validated, decide per company how it gets delivered — deploy proven technology, configure specialist solutions, build custom, or bring in a partner — with reusable capability applied wherever it exists.

Frequently asked questions
- How should private-equity firms prioritise AI use cases across portfolio companies?
- Use one fund-level methodology: bring every idea to the same level of detail, score it on the same dimensions (value, feasibility, data readiness, adoption, risk, speed to evidence), and attach an owner and kill criteria before anything launches. Comparability is the point — without it, capital flows to the loudest sponsor rather than the strongest business case.
- What should be centralised at fund level, and what should stay local?
- Centralise the decision system and reusable capability: taxonomy, prioritisation methodology, business-case standards, governance, evidence standards, MVA principles, reusable agents and technology patterns, and the partner ecosystem. Keep execution local: process redesign, data and systems, solution architecture, adoption and operational ownership sit with each company.
- What is the difference between an AI pilot and a Minimal Viable Agent?
- A pilot usually tests whether the technology works. A Minimal Viable Agent is the smallest working AI-enabled workflow that proves technical feasibility, user adoption and business value end to end — with success metrics and kill criteria agreed before it starts.
- How many AI initiatives should a portfolio company run at once?
- Fewer than most run today. One to three validated initiatives with owners, KPIs and kill criteria consistently beat a dozen parallel pilots. The constraint is rarely technology — it is leadership attention, data readiness and adoption capacity.
- How do you decide whether to build, buy or partner?
- After the scope is validated, not before. Once an MVA has shown what the workflow needs, compare delivery options on evidence: build when the capability is strategic, buy when a configurable platform covers the validated workflow, partner when specialist speed or expertise is decisive — chosen independently of any vendor's economics.
